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30559670931 195 09
439546 70
439546 70
69575 49 6403829898 4776
All about undefined
Interested in learning more?
439546 70
69575 49 6403829898 4776
See more
1401590310 31397207356 527243034
21854 30 5991247 633107627
See more
947 3216564
78902866 28118588 045903
See more